India has been experiencing a severe crisis of inflation which the Congress workers have been attempting to highlight, party Vice-President Rahul Gandhi said here on Saturday.
Gandhi was in this city in Uttar Pradesh to meet his party worker Meena Verma, who sustained burn injuries during a demonstration against rising prices on Wednesday.
He visited Verma's home here and enquired about her recovery.
"The Congress workers would continue to struggle against rising prices and communalism and be active on other issues," Gandhi said.
As Gandhi left the place, some local residents gathered and started shouting slogans against him for not listening to what they had to tell him.
They said they wanted to tell the Congress leader about the murder of a man in the area three days ago and that no one has so far been arrested by the police.
They shouted 'Narendra Modi Zindabad' and torched a few hoardings welcoming Rahul Gandhi to Ghaziabad.
